An injection lance 100 for permeation grouting, the injection lance comprising one or more stages 150 with each stage comprising: a tube 160 defining a longitudinal conduit 162; a plurality of first apertures 165 through the tube, a resiliently deformable sleeve 170 fitted onto the exterior of the tube, and a plurality of second apertures 175 (e.g. slits) through the sleeve. Preferably the sleeve is tight around the tube when no internal pressure is applied to the sleeve and preferably the second apertures are closed when the pressure within the sleeve is below a threshold pressure. Preferably the second apertures expand as pressure inside the sleeve increases.
